If you have a broken iPhone screen, there are many ways to fix it. Some options include DIY kits, third-party repair shops, and manufacturer-sponsored mail-in programs. Each method has its advantages and disadvantages, but each can help you save money while retaining your phone’s resale value.

A reputable DIY kit will come with detailed instructions and high-quality tools to ensure a successful repair. These tools should be kept in a dedicated workspace in a low-traffic area to avoid damage or loss of small parts. Also, it is a good idea to wear an anti-static wrist strap to prevent static electricity from damaging delicate internal components.

Once you have your workspace and the appropriate tools, start by powering off the device and removing the screws that hold it in place. Then, use a smaller prying tool to remove the ribbon connectors from the metal plate and set them aside. Make sure you set them in a way that makes it easy to remember which screws and parts go where.

Next, install the new touchscreen by clipping it in. The white plastic locators act as a location guide and fit the components like Lego pieces. After installing the earpiece and camera, screw in the silver cover plate that secures them. Once the screen is reinstalled, test it to ensure that all features are working properly. If any aren’t, it could be a sign that the ribbon cables weren’t connected properly during reassembly.

A professional iPhone repair service can fix your phone with genuine Apple parts, ensuring that your new screen is designed and tested to meet Apple quality standards. This ensures that your iPhone is easy to use with the most accurate and responsive multi-touch, great color accuracy, and optimal performance for features like Night Shift and True Tone.

Attempting to replace an iPhone screen yourself can be difficult and time-consuming, especially for someone with limited electronics experience. Moreover, most DIY kits do not include the specialized tools necessary for the task, so you will have to purchase them separately. This can quickly add up, making a professional repair the more economical option.

In addition, most reputable professional repair services offer a guarantee or warranty on their work, providing peace of mind that your repair will be done right the first time. The guarantee can cover the cost of replacement parts or even the entire new display. This can save you time and money in the long run if your new screen does not function properly after repair.

The cost of iPhone screen repair can vary from model to model, and many factors play into pricing. For example, newer iPhones use more advanced display technology than older models, so the replacement parts can be more expensive. Additionally, newer models have other features like ProMotion and True Tone that may also affect the price.

If you are replacing a broken screen, it is important to choose the right type of screen for your phone. There are many options available, including genuine Apple screens and high-quality aftermarket screens. Be sure to look at the warranty and the manufacturer’s reputation before selecting a screen for your phone. Cheaper screens are often low quality, which can compromise display and touch sensitivity.

Another factor to consider when choosing a new iPhone screen is the color. Look for screens that offer a wide range of colors and can be easily calibrated. Avoid screens with an unusual tint, which can cause inaccurate or uneven color rendering. Also, beware of discoloration, which can appear as irregular patches or a yellowish overlay that ruins the appearance and usability of the screen.
